GSK-3ß/CDK/KLF4 inhibitor / Inhibits GSK-3β (IC50=0.23 µM) as well as several cyclin-dependent kinases (CDKs), IC50=0.4, 0.68 and 0.85 µM for cdk1, cdk2 and cdk5 respectively.1-3 Induces pluripotent stem cells from somatic cells4 and increases direct neural conversion of human fibroblasts5 when used with other small molecules. Inhibits Kruppel-Like Factor 4 (KLF4) reducing autoimmune arthritis in the collagen-induced arthritis mouse model.6
